Santosh Sivan's English-language debut, backed by Merchant Ivory, looks back on India's inchoate steps towards independence in the late 1930s. An ambitious young man, T K Neelan (Rahul Bose) finds himself torn between loyalties old and new after his British boss (Linus Roache) is revealed to be having an affair with a local girl (Nandita Das). The fateful gift of a revolver will come back to haunt both men. Jennifer Ehle makes a welcome appearance as Roache's deceived wife, though acting honours go to Bose, his face an eloquently shifting register of shame, calculation and sympathy.
